Job Description

Job Description
BAE Systems is looking for an Administrative Assistant to support the Software and Systems Engineering disciplines in our FAST Labs research and development team to provide professional, customer-focused support to its directors and staff. This R&D team in FAST Labs collaborates across the enterprise in support of research programs funded by the U.S. Department of War. On this team, you'll have the opportunity to work with individuals that create and develop advanced technology capabilities in the areas of sensors and processing.

In this role, you will perform diversified administrative duties for the Software and Systems Engineering discipline director, along with the Merrimack, Arlington, and Lexington Fast Labs site personnel. This role requires a high degree of problem solving, tact, initiative, and judgment, as well as a thorough understanding of business practices and procedures. Ability to coordinate and handle a wide variety of priorities and schedules while confidentially handling personnel data is required.

Responsibilities include but are not limited to:
  • Support the Director and help coordinate and manage schedules and travel in alignment with the team's needs
  • Meeting planning and coordination of in person and telepresence-based meeting tools
  • Expense/travel management and reimbursement processing
  • Monitor and replenish supply inventories
  • Coordinate office set-up, asset assignment, and other new hire logistics
  • Collaborate with IT and Security management to track status of our group's help desk tickets and ensure timely resolution, including tracking and ordering of the group's laptop, desktop, and software needs
  • Conference room scheduling
  • Communicate key dates and information regarding Site Executive initiatives and activities
  • Coordinate catering and supplies for internal and customer meetings
  • Program Management and Special Project support
  • Support and coordinate with the FAST Labs administrative team as needed
  • Support other activities as necessary
Because of the need for consistent, in-person collaboration and/or the requirement to perform all work onsite due to the nature of this particular role, it will be performed full-time on site. This means work will be conducted on location at a BAE Systems facility 100% of the time.

While this on-site position is based in Merrimack, NH, the FAST Labs team consists of members who are in other facilities across the U.S. or fully remote. Ability to be inclusive of our team members' location during team meetings and events is required. This position reports to the Software and Systems Engineering Director.

Pay Information
Full-Time Salary Range: $48438 - $77500

Please note: This range is based on our market pay structures. However, individual salaries are determined by a variety of factors including, but not limited to: business considerations, local market conditions, and internal equity, as well as candidate qualifications, such as skills, education, and experience.

Employee Benefits: At BAE Systems, we support our employees in all aspects of their life, including their health and financial well-being. Regular employees scheduled to work 20+ hours per week are offered: health, dental, and vision insurance; health savings accounts; a 401(k) savings plan; disability coverage; and life and accident insurance. We also have an employee assistance program, a legal plan, and other perks including discounts on things like home, auto, and pet insurance. Our leave programs include paid time off, paid holidays, as well as other types of leave, including paid parental, military, bereavement, and any applicable federal and state sick leave. Employees may participate in the company recognition program to receive monetary or non-monetary recognition awards. Other incentives may be available based on position level and/or job specifics.
